Increase in Remote Working

Not many companies know how to use time tracking but thanks to the last few years, there has been a huge growth in remote working. More and more people take advantage of the fact that you no longer need to sit in an office to earn a living.

With the right tools and an internet connection, you can work anywhere whether you are writing a blog, designing a logo, or creating a website. And agencies are increasingly tapping into this area. It offers the agency greater flexibility so they can choose the right person for each job.

It also has a very practical advantage, especially for smaller agencies, of not needing to provide equipment or office space. Admittedly it can be a bit more complicated logistically than doing the work in-house. But it also has many advantages for the agency.

Fortunately, time tracking helps agencies know exactly what hours their freelancers are working and how the project is progressing. This will give them more confidence in using the remote talent available.

Clients Demand Greater Transparency

In 2016 “transparency” was identified as the key concern within the advertising industry2. Clients pay large sums of money to advertising agencies to promote their products. It is not surprising that they want to know exactly what is being done with their money.

Time tracking tools help agencies to provide all the information that their clients require by running regular reports with details of hours, invoices, and expenses.

It is important that agencies can provide this information quickly. If the information needs to be pulled together from many different sources it can lead to delays in providing the information. This can look unprofessional, or worse, can even look as if the agency is reluctant to provide the information.

That is why time tracking software which includes options for expenses and invoices provides the perfect solution.

The 80/20 Rule

The 80/20 rule is also known as the Pareto Principle3.  According to the theory, any business will receive 80% of its income from 20% of its clients. That’s why it is important to know which contracts and which customers bring in the best profits.

This is another way agencies can benefit from time tracking and expense tracking. Some contracts might not work out so profitable when everything is taken into accounts such as payments to freelancers and expenses.

It is essential to keep track of all the information about hours and expenses to get a clearer picture of which contracts are most worthwhile. This means an agency can be more selective about bidding for future contact and can put maximum effort into securing the ones they know will bring in higher profits.

Time Tracking Helps Creative Minds Stay Focused

Perhaps one of the issues with the creative industry is the way it combines business with creativity.

As most people know, these things don’t often go together. When you hire a graphic designer, a Photoshop specialist, or a scriptwriter for an ad campaign you choose them for their creative skills, not their business skills. So you can have great people who are full of ideas. But they might need some help to stay grounded and keep on track with meeting deadlines and staying within budget.

And that’s where an easy-to-use time tracker can make all the difference.
